flutter hooks useeffect

Already on GitHub? It covers: - how, why and when to use questionnaires - how to analyse data - how to present results - how to relate questionnaires to other forms of research This second edition contains new chapters on the use of questionnaires in surveys, ... useEffect Hook useful for side effects and optionally canceling them. any value inside keys as changed. useState makes possible to use local state inside React components, without resorting to ES6 classes. In this tutorial, you’ll learn how to use the useState hook, the useEffect hook, and Axios to fetch JSON format data from the internet then display them on the screen.. React hooks provide a highly-efficient was to tap into framework features and organize reactive logic. This practical guide provides tools and tips that will help you take app performance to a new level. Note that the indentation is mandatory. Hooks are a more direct way to use the React features you already know — such as state, lifecycle, context, and refs. The useState Hook. Welcome to Complete React Native Course with Router, Hooks, and Context course. Making statements based on opinion; back them up with references or personal experience. Found insideAbout This Book Make your connected devices less prone to attackers by understanding practical security mechanisms Dive deep into one of IoT's extremely lightweight machines to enable connectivity protocol with some real-world examples ... I solved the problem by making the function call in the next frame. To reduce the boilerplate, we recommend using React Testing Library which is designed to encourage writing tests that use your components as the end users do. Discount 40% off. That's why, make an operation with context object on useEffect(() { //operation using context }, []) makes following error: Cannot listen to inherited widgets inside HookState.initState. 2. Used in one of the following two cases. The most important are useState and useEffect. service 的第一个参数为 { current, pageSize } 。. Explores how the rapid rise of such nations as China, India, and Brazil is countering America's previous dominance over the global economy, geopolitics, and culture, and shares advice on how the United States can thrive in the face of ... useRequest 会自动管理分页 current , pageSize 。. ... Flutter Tutorial: Firebase Cloud Messaging FCM Push Notification (2501) Angular Material Form Controls, Form Field and Input Examples (2488) Angular HttpClient (6/7/8/9/10): Consume REST API Example (2424) It is normal that this code is not allowed. It mainly uses to handle the state and side effects in react functional component. In this case, useEffect is called again only if any value inside the keys has changed. Use HookState.build instead. In this React.js tutorial, we will show you the real-world examples of React Hooks useState and useEffect in a React.js Web application. Flutter controls each pixel on the screen, which avoids performance problems caused by the need for a JavaScript bridge. Now, let’s see how we can install the flutter_hooks library below. Today we will show you how to use useEffect React Hook.The useEffect is the one of the important hooks that is providing an access to the lifecycle in the functional components. (It tries to keep the signature similar to useEffect). This article assumes that you have already … That's why, make an operation with context object on useEffect(() { //operation using context }, []) makes following error: Cannot listen to inherited widgets inside HookState.initState. They let you use state and other React features without writing a class. Pretty trivial to add my own useAsyncEffect. What are the legal implications of a common-law marriage followed by a formal marriage? Although arguably, we could allow calling Provider's context.read inside useEffect(() {...}, []), @rrousselGit For example. They exist for one reason: increase the code sharing between widgets and as a complete replacement for StatefulWidget. Add flutter_hooks: ^0.14.1 to the dependencies section in your pubspec.yaml file, like this: dependencies: flutter: sdk: flutter flutter_hooks: ^0.14.1. to your account. Hooks allow you to create your own hooks, meaning that if you don't find something built-in, just create yours. Let's see how we can create one to manage a TabController. The flutter_hooks package provides two ways of doing custom hooks, by simply using a function or by creating a custom class. Flutter hooks is a community package and so needs to be added to our project as a dependency. Hooks in React Native. Outdated Answers: We’re adding an answer view tracking pixel, setState() or markNeedsBuild called during build, Flutter : How to add a Header Row to a ListView. Flutter HooksとはReact HooksのFlutter版です。 React Hooksについてはこちらの記事がわかりやすいです。 5分でわかるReact Hooks. How can one know where two diagonal lines meet? By definining the function outside of the use effect, you either need to disable exhaustive-deps and risk accidentally having a stale function or you need to useCallback to make the function not-update every render. I am wondering why, because they … I want to refresh Riverpod FuttureProvider using useEffect, but it doesn't work … How do you test a hook react? Bu in flutter_hooks, useEffect works before first render. Math behind applying elastic net penalties to logistic regression, A student offered to let me read my letter of recommendation for a mentorship award. In this method we declare an async function inside our component but outside the useEffect hook. . Transitioning to React with Typescript again isn’t much of an issue since I’m used to typed systems with Flutter and Java Spring Boot. This article assumes that you have already … We simply just need a component for a single bar and another index file of the application. Asking for help, clarification, or responding to other answers. useEffect. Need help resizing Flutter AppBar to fit 4 rows of text and, DropdownButton selection calls the onValidate functions of other fields in Flutter. The built-in Flutter Hooks include: useEffect; useState; useMemoized; useRef; useCallback; useContext; useValueChanged; In this post, we’ll focus on three of these Hooks: Found insidePurchase of the print book includes a free eBook in PDF, Kindle, and ePub formats from Manning Publications. About the Book Rails is a full-stack, open source web framework powered by Ruby. Hooks Functions(useState, useEffect, useReducer, useContext…) Creating Reducer and Using Reducer is going to be clear for you. That effect may optionally return a function, which will be called when the effect is called again or if the widget is disposed. Hooks are a new kind of object that manages a Widget life-cycles. In which case useEffect is called again only if any value inside keys as changed. I need to read its data using DefaultAssetBundle. React hooks for Flutter. Import the plugin into your Dart code: Flutter Hook for StateNotifier. The return statement of the component is equally evaluated with the previous value successfully returned. It takes an effect callback and calls it synchronously. Teaching you the essentials to making event-driven server-side apps, this book demonstrates how you can use less space and take less time for communication between web client and server. Use the useState and useEffect hooks. 3. Current price $11.99. We need to get the data from the response, so we will use our setter function of useState hook that is “setPostList” which will only have the data instead of the promise. 1 month ago. Asking if ok. In this blogpost, we will build a small application to implement ReactJS pagination using React Hooks and a package named React Paginate. (看了Resocoder和Robert Brunhage的两个视频, 这篇总结一下其中的内容, 我其实还没有实践过) The problem. They don’t fundamentally change how React works, and your knowledge of components, props, and top-down data flow is just as relevant. The Full Stack - The professional network built for Software Engineers. Having same idea with reactjs I'm fetching data with the following code. I’d tweak it a bit by having receiveAttack () return a new object that is a copy of the one passed in with the additional changes. Why do my monster minions all have obvious weak points that instantly kill them? Found inside – Page iBy the end of this book you will be able to build and deploy React applications using the Next.js framework to fully render server-side HTML on every Web page. Watches a value and calls a callback whenever the value changed. This category of hooks allows manipulating existing Flutter/Dart objects with hooks. They will take care of creating/updating/disposing an object. Subscribes to a Stream and return its current state in an AsyncSnapshot. WidgetsBinding.instance.addPostFrameCallback((_) { scheduleEffect(); }); This means it will run after every render, which keeps usePreviousRef up to date at all times. About how to extract the business logic from the components of a React application using the BLoC pattern from Flutter, the new hooks API, and RxJS observables. This guide shows you how, explains common attacks, tells you what to look for, and gives you the tools to safeguard your sensitive business information. React hooks for Flutter. useEffect is called synchronously on every build, unless keys is specified. Word or expression to describe the feeling of nostalgia for a place, for which you no longer have nostalgia. React native hooks don’t perform into classes that allow you to use React native without classes. Sign in "A Compendious Dictionary of the English Language" from Noah Webster. American lexicographer, textbook author, spelling reformer, political writer, and editor (1758-1843). Numenera is a science fantasy roleplaying game set in the far distant future. Humanity lives amid the remnants of eight great civilizations that have risen and fallen on Earth. These are the people of the Ninth World. React-Native is a library developed by the React team and it is widely used to create mobile applications for both Android and IOS. In The Software Craftsman, Sandro Mancuso explains what craftsmanship means to the developer and his or her organization, and shows how to live it every day in your real-world development environment. Just like useState in React, useState in Flutter helps us create and manage state in a widget. React hooks make render props and HOCs almost obsolete and provide a nicer ergonomics for sharing stateful logic. That's why, make an operation with context object on useEffect(() { //operation using context }, []) makes following error: You would need to pass either bound action creators or a reference to dispatch to your hook.These would come from a connected component, same as you would normally use React-Redux: What’s wrong with Redux? Widgets that want to use an AnimationController will have to write the above structure over and over… Introducing Flutter Hooks. Whatever.of is equivalent to useContext(Whatever). However, while RN transpiles to native widgets, Flutter compiles all the way to native code. Flutter textfield password toggle Some time back I posted how to show plain text in a password field and make it a regular password field on focus using jQuery, so that it could show some default text (i.e. I am developing mobile application with flutter using flutter hooks.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Can't reproduce on my end. Introduction. Please try again. React Hook "useState" is called in function "cardState" which is neither a React function component or a custom React Hook function react break out of useeffect how to add a useState in react Js Pastebin is a website where you can store text online for a set period of time. REACT HOOKS WORKING EXAMPLE. Sign up for a free GitHub account to open an issue and contact its maintainers and the community. React hooks provide a highly-efficient was to tap into framework features and organize reactive logic. Flutter hooks想解决的问题是StatefulWidget的一些常见pattern太复杂, 减少了代码的可读性("readability").. 一个典型例子就是animation controller: flutter: v1.20.3 flutter_hooks: 0.14.0. React hooksをFlutterで実装したものになります。 作者はProvider等でおなじみのRemiさんです。 サンプルの実行環境. React and Firebase with Hooks For Absolute Beginners | Udemy. In this article, let’s dive in and get started with the next hook, useEffect. Flutter Hooks Fetching Data using useEffect - setState () or markNeedsBuild () called during build. We’ll occasionally send you account related emails. In-depth examination of concepts and principles of Web applicationdevelopment Completely revised and updated, this popular book returns withcoverage on a range of new technologies. Successfully merging a pull request may close this issue. function. Found insideSummary React Quickly is for anyone who wants to learn React.js fast. This hands-on book teaches you the concepts you need with lots of examples, tutorials, and a large main project that gets built throughout the book. The exception was implemented on purpose to prevent modifying a provider inside build without the microtask because that is dangerous. I've coached and interviewed hundreds of software engineers. The result is this book. These interview questions are real; they are not pulled out of computer science textbooks. Introducing Flutter Hooks. 概要. Hooks … ... but there are quite a few other hooks provided from the flutter_hooks package some like: useEffect useEffect Hook; List out selected hooks using useEffect. It is required. An obvious example is AnimationController: All widgets that desire to Note that the indentation is mandatory. When approaching the useEffect hook in React and to be fair hooks in general, the first thing is to forget what you think you know because you will get confused and you'll try to include a square block in a circular hole. Dangers of using Objects in useState & useEffect ReactJS Hooks. Installing the flutter_hooks library rev 2021.9.23.40291. 2021-09-06 06:33:56. This book defines the technical basis of the most important signal processing effects used in the modern recording studio, highlights the key drivers of sound quality associated with each, shares common production techniques used by ... Bill Inmon opened our eyes to the architecture and benefits of a data warehouse, and now he takes us to the next level of data lake architecture. Run the following command: flutter pub get. Can an ethernet cable look OK to a cheap cable tester but still have a problem? Don’t worry, I’ll not write a long essay and bore you. We set the internal state only if we need to because both the previous value and the internal value don’t match the provided value. site design / logo © 2021 Stack Exchange Inc; user contributions licensed under cc by-sa. React with hooks and the use of SVG make this application easier to make and cleaner in code. In React, useEffect hook works after first build. If you love simplistic articles that get straight to the point, this is the article you need to understand these hooks. As you’ve come to expect from Uncle Bob, this book is packed with direct, no-nonsense solutions for the real challenges you’ll face–the ones that will make or break your projects. Do you think it's worth revisiting adding a built-in useAsyncEffect to flutter_hooks? In this article, I’ll explain the 4 most important hooks you need to know in React. 1. Found insideNeil Kingsblood, an average middle-American banker, finds that he has African-American blood, a discovery which takes him to two Americas, one black and one white. Plugin into your Dart code: Flutter hooks learn more, see our tips on great. We say `` it 's sunny outside '' when it does n't have to performance... A class AppBar to fit 4 rows of text and, DropdownButton selection the! Call in the United States of America, and you may even help an! For the response ( and for flutter_hooks! ) organize reactive logic hook has dependency! Use state and lifecycle methods easier to make Flutter card auto adjust its height on... Usereducer, useContext… ) creating Reducer and using Reducer is going to learn how to use them and everything you! Times it has been called the professional network built for Software Engineers this... Usestate and useEffect, useReducer, useContext… ) creating Reducer and using Reducer is going to be for! More, see our tips on writing great answers and everything essay and you! An underlying database computer science textbooks use in React on Earth you love simplistic articles get. A lot can be a number of times it has been selected by scholars as being culturally and... Will build a small application to implement reactjs pagination using React, Apollo, Node.js and SQL call it.! Purchase of the application use the following example call useEffect to subscribes to a cheap cable tester but still a! Between widgets and as a parameter... Flutter also has a native component and web... For one reason: increase the code are specified of eight great civilizations that risen! General linux concept or RPi specific useState in React 16.8 expected ( coming React... Subscription when the effect is called again only if any value inside the keys has.! To native code Flutter hook for StateNotifier eight great civilizations that have risen fallen! Api: BLoC Pattern with React hooks ) can see how it replaces initState and dispose simultaneously function which be. Using this book I 'm now using it everywhere in my app ( ). Which keeps usePreviousRef up to date at all times using objects in useState & useEffect reactjs hooks,... A resolution of a hexagonal architecture into actual code I have to sacrifice for... Whenever the value changed, notes, and possibly other nations call flutter hooks useeffect... Implementing applications by using React hooks useEffect fantasy roleplaying game set in the United States America. Initstate and dispose simultaneously keep the signature similar to Flutter hooks synchronously the. 4 rows of text and, DropdownButton selection calls the onValidate functions other! To manage locally in a Select command appear awkward your Dart code: Flutter hooks とは be in. Tips on writing great answers to useEffect will run after the constant variable future. Throwing an error chart with random auto-generated data stateful logic application in use today - a application... That will help you take app performance to a new kind of object that manages Widget., Multiple place holders in a Select command appear awkward RSS reader learn the! Distant future word or expression to describe the feeling of nostalgia for a set period of.... By creating a custom class OK to a new addition in React useEffect. The same work is in the United States of America, and ePub formats from Manning.. Prevent modifying a provider inside build and modify an ancestor Widget, which keeps usePreviousRef to. Normal that this code is not allowed a Select command appear awkward they are to. Flutter card auto adjust its height depend on content Router, hooks, hooks are stored on the stores! Tester but still have a problem to convert the task to an issue this! For both Android and IOS render is committed to the useState hook as a parameter < hook > it! Leg above the ground or if the Widget is disposed pass a coding test tomorrow to which I have... Own hooks, meaning that if you do n't think this is your guide application! Main 2 purposes of blocs are moving out business logic out of computer science textbooks calls a whenever! Nostalgia for a free GitHub account to open an issue at this time request may close this issue,... Be a number of times it has been selected by scholars as being important! Actor ; author, Sleeping where I Fall `` I have to sacrifice performance for expressiveness learn important Node.js for. Have two inputs and two outputs of blocs are moving out business logic out of computer science textbooks make props. Component finishes rendering numenera is a replacement for StatefulWidget state, the useEffect call whenever... Of source codes previous Stream and return its current state in a Widget.. The task to an issue and contact its maintainers and the use of SVG make this application to! Book converts the concepts of a rational singularity have rationally connected fibers flutter hooks useeffect.... Fantasy roleplaying game set in the next frame the state we want learn! The React hooks ) and manage state in a flutter hooks useeffect for a single location that more... It has been called example call useEffect to subscribes to a Stream and listen the! The source code for React pagination example - > GitHub Repository that desire to in React adapted. The return statement of the most common forms of application in use today - a web application with using! In PDF, Kindle, and desktop applications from a single collection of codes... Hook useEffect is called synchronously on every build call, unless keys is specified be... With hooks s see how we can create one to manage locally in a component a... Straight to the new one making the function passed to useEffect ) are specified or. A custom class replaces initState and dispose simultaneously API inside useEffect in React, useEffect hook after! That this code is not allowed our application always have a problem context ).loadString ( 'assets/config.json ). To subscribe to this RSS feed, copy and paste this URL into your RSS.. Transpiles to native code open REST flutter hooks useeffect: BLoC Pattern with React hooks useEffect after the is... Every build, unless keys are specified can install the flutter_hooks library I am developing mobile with. Say `` it 's sunny outside '' when it does n't have much sunlight which I probably have the! Reducer is going to analyze usual project with common mistakes performance-related provisions why do my monster minions have... The React hook, one must call Hook.use the number one paste since. As expected ( coming from React where they are popular and were adapted by the need a... Into framework features and organize reactive logic right away replacement … 1 frontend development is normal that this is! Native hooks, and ePub formats from Manning Publications, useContext… ) creating Reducer and using Reducer is to! And dispose through setting up a new kind of object that manages a Widget life-cycles already Transcript. You agree to our project as a complete replacement … 1 the signature similar to will... Options.Formatresult 转换一次。, enabling you to create your own hooks, hooks a! The logic of say initState or dispose useState makes possible to use an AnimationController will have to more... A set period of time works after first build simplistic articles that get straight to the new one and., it will run after every render, which will be called when the Widget is flutter hooks useeffect more, our. Enabling you to use local state inside React components, without resorting to ES6.... Effect may optionally return a function, which is not good, and context course which... Stream and return its current state in an AsyncSnapshot following example call useEffect to subscribes to a and. ) ) it shows me an error probably have all the answers, Multiple place holders in a command... Do you think it 's throwing an error of tension help prevent an interstellar catastrophe to answers! Use most star systems cookie policy establishes minimum regulations for building systems using prescriptive and performance-related provisions in use -. In my app ( ICON ) new addition in React either been called user with. Hooks synchronously executes the function call in a component for a set period of time obsolete. Using Node.js in your projects right away called again only if any value inside keys changed. Using loadString method ( DefaultAssetBundle.of ( context ).loadString ( 'assets/config.json ' ) ) it shows an. Async function inside our component but outside the useEffect inside our component but outside useEffect... The next hook, one must call Hook.use within keys change/ hooks are stored on the.... We simply just need a component for a place, for which you no longer have nostalgia two ways doing. Of the application or dispose is disposed the state original source comes from React hooks useEffect after render. And ePub formats from Manning Publications called once on the number one tool... Usepreviousref up to date at all times coding test tomorrow to which probably. Created but we are unable to update the comment at this time - GitHub... Help resizing Flutter AppBar to fit 4 rows of text and, DropdownButton selection calls the functions. United States of America, and context course need help resizing Flutter AppBar to fit 4 rows of and... Auto-Generated data Dart code: Flutter hooks useEffect after the render is committed to the useState hook is called on... View page is empty if clicks the back arrow in Flutter helps create. One know where two diagonal lines meet for side effects in React, useEffect works first. Normal that this code is not allowed interviewed hundreds of Software Engineers service privacy.

Electric Recliner Chairs Lazy Boy, British Impressionists Comedians, I Won't Take It Likely With You, Flow Book For Paper Lovers 6, Houses For Rent By Owner In Aberdeen, Md, Model A Restoration Near Me, Roast Delivery Hong Kong, Grammy Award For Best Metal Performance 2016, Best Wolverine Fights, Animal Crossing: New Leaf Museum, Kaldheim Mastery Pass Rewards, Texas Insurance License Lookup, Domestic Violence Treatment, Little Tikes Rocking Horse Green, Metal Phone Case With Screws,